HTC Brings GPS, Touchscreen Phone to European Market

HTC announced the European launch of the HTC P3470, the latest member of the HTC product portfolio. Combining a lightweight design, large screen, sat-nav software and strong battery life, the P3470 sets a new standard in affordable smartphone, GPS-based devices.

At 108 x 58.3 x 15.7 mm, the HTC P3470 is one of the most compact devices in HTC’s portfolio, featuring a broad range of functionality. The HTC P3470 enables an easy to use and simple interface for accessing web pages, documents, messages, contact lists and more.

The HTC P3470 features a TI OMAP 850, 200MHz chipset, 256 MB flash, 128 MB RAM, and a 2 megapixel camera with macro focus. The operating system is Windows Mobile 6 Professional. It works in GSM/GPRS/EDGE: 850/900/1800/1900 MHz networks.

The touch interface and 2.8in QVGA flat touch screen ensure the AGPS-enabled sat-nav is easy to use, and the HTC P3470 is truly mobile thanks to the long battery life. The HTC P3470 also includes a 1GB Micro SD card for mapping and other data storage.

The talk time in GSM network is up to 350 minutes, and the standby time, up to 240 hours.

The HTC P3470 will be available to customers across Europe later this month, for 449€, or $652. The first pan-European operator partner to take the HTC version of the device will be Orange which will launch the P3470 in the UK, France, Spain and the Netherlands.
